> It seems that in the passenger client threads it calls closeStream which
> errors when
> the socket close errors with ENOTCONN
>       virtual void closeStream() {
>           TRACE_POINT();
>           if (fd != -1) {
>               int ret = syscalls::close(fd);
>               fd = -1;
>               if (ret == -1) {
>                   if (errno == EIO) {
>                       throw SystemException("A write operation on the
> session stream failed",
>                           errno);
>                   } else {
>                       throw SystemException("Cannot close the session
> stream",
>                           errno);
>                   }
>               }
>           }
>       }
>
> This causes it to call abort on the the thread which then crashes the app
> with
> the above stack trace, which seems really weird. Anyone got any ideas?
